Student wellbeing audio paper

This audio paper was originally published 29 April 2018.

This audio paper explores how student wellbeing is defined, the relationship between wellbeing, schools and outcomes, and school elements in improving student wellbeing.

Read by Kate Griffiths, CESE.

This is a read aloud of the Student wellbeing publication.
